Blockly Games 解答 - 鳥
Blockly Games 第三個主題是鳥,延伸第二關迷宮所用到的概念,運用更進階的條件和邏輯積木來控制鳥的移動方向,讓鳥吃到蟲子以後再回到自己的巢中,才能闖關成功。
遊戲連結:Blockly Games 鳥
第一關
點擊積木右方的數字會出現類似時鐘的圖形,可以選取角度及移動方向。
讓鳥朝向右上方飛,先經過蟲子再到達巢中,解答:
第二關
可以自行組合情境,如果設定的情境符合,就執行積木上層的飛行角度,如果不符合情境,則飛往積木設定的另外一個方向。
路徑提示:
第二關解答:
第三關
路徑提示:
解答:
第四關
開始應用到進階的條件邏輯 ( 大於、小於 ) 以及搭配 X 與 Y 軸的空間概念。
路徑提示:
積木 X 代表 X 軸上鳥的飛行方向,鳥巢所在位置為 X 軸上的 80 單位,當鳥的飛行位置還沒到達 80 單位時 ( 也就是 X 軸小於 80 ) ,讓他持平往右邊飛 ( 0° ) ,當飛行到鳥巢所在的 80 單位後 ( 也就是 X 軸大於 80 時 ) ,改變航道往下飛 ( 270° ) 。
解答:
第五關
開始能夠自行增減藍色積木的長度,原本的積木只能搭配一個航行方向,如果符合情境就會執行,不符合則不會執行,點擊積木左上角的小齒輪,可以增加「否則如果」或「否則」積木,如果不符合情境就往另外一個設定的方向飛,延伸更多的可能。
路徑提示:
解答:
第六關
應用到延伸的情境邏輯積木,可以在一個積木中放入不只一個情境。
路徑提示:
解答:
第七關
路徑提示:
解答:
第八關
熟悉各種情境的積木運用之後,第八關開始有新的邏輯積木。
兩端的空格會放入不同的情境,必須都符合,才會執行動作。
路徑提示:
解答:
第九關
路徑提示:
解答:
第十關
路徑提示:
解答:
拉積木寫程式真的好有趣,繼續前往 Web:Bit 教育版,發掘更多程式積木的有趣應用吧!
聯絡我們
如果對於 Webduino 產品有興趣,歡迎透過下列方式購買:
個人線上購買:https://store.webduino.io/ ( 支援信用卡、超商取貨付款 )
企業&學校採購:來信 [email protected] 或來電 07-3388511。
如果對於這篇教學有任何問題或建議,歡迎透過下列方式聯繫我們:
Email:[email protected] ( 如對於產品有使用上的問題,建議透過 Email 附上照片或影片聯繫 )
Facebook 粉絲團:https://www.facebook.com/webduino/
Facebook 技術討論社團:https://www.facebook.com/groups/webduino/